linux权限问题,配置hadoop的时候提示权限不够。谢谢!

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了linux权限问题,配置hadoop的时候提示权限不够。谢谢!相关的知识,希望对你有一定的参考价值。

问题背景:
因为hadoop所以第一次接触linux,配ssh免密码互联的时候administrator不行于是新建了一个adduser hadoop2,然后hadoop2配置成功了。(这些只涉及系统的貌似没牵扯到下载的hadoop文件夹)
发现问题:
最后要用hadoop2启动hadoop的时候,寻思cd进入hadoop/bin运行一下hadoop吧。但是被提示“权限不够”。
(要说明的是hadoop文件夹是我在windows下面建立的,root和administrator都可以访问的)

尝试:
root下试了试”chown hadoop2 路径名“也试了试”chmod 777 路径名“。但还是不行。
求助:
第一次用linux,小白新手。求老师告知如何解决这种话”权限不够“的问题。谢谢!

主要是hadoop/bin下的可执行文件权限不够,用chmod 755 文件名 看看 参考技术A LINUX相比WIN在权限上简单多了,也不要贴图上来了,你对你那个目录做以下操作,先找到问题。chown -R hadoop2:所属的组 目录路径。chmod 775 -R 目录路径。你也可以切到BIN目录下,看看所有可执行文件的权限信息。本回答被提问者和网友采纳 参考技术B 第一能访问不代表能执行,所以建议ls -l一下吧权限信息贴出来。

记一次php nginx配置权限问题

参考技术A 因为工作需要配置了一个php和nginx的环境

系统是centos,直接使用yum安装

配置好后nginx提示权限有问题

一直提示 ERR_INCOMPLETE_CHUNKED_ENCODING

解决这个问题花了好大的功夫,耽误了很多时间,逐步排查了各种可能

最后的解决方法是将nginx.conf的user改为apache

重启服务,重新给权限

踩了这次坑后深刻领会到

多个软件配合一定要保持用户权限的一致性;

尽量去改nginx这种接近出口的软件的user;

编译安装的时候指定用户能避免上面的坑;直接使用apache也能避免上面的坑;

以上是关于linux权限问题,配置hadoop的时候提示权限不够。谢谢!的主要内容,如果未能解决你的问题,请参考以下文章

在Linux虚拟机上配置Hadoop,在初始化时显示权限不够

hadoop伪分布式配置修改配置文件的时候无法保存(没有权限保存)

linux 在执行初始化hadoopt时,提示没有权限

配置Zookeeper ACL权限

hadoop用户是不是可以具有root权限

linux下ORACLE 11G 安装 说权限不足